
    m
ij                     B    d dl mZ deeef         dee         defdZdS )    )Anyinputsmemory_variablesreturnc                     t          t          |                               g |d                    }t          |          dk    rd| }t	          |          |d         S )zGet the prompt input key.

    Args:
        inputs: Dict[str, Any]
        memory_variables: List[str]

    Returns:
        A prompt input key.
    stop   zOne input key expected got r   )listset
differencelen
ValueError)r   r   prompt_input_keysmsgs       C:\Users\Dell Inspiron 16\Desktop\tws\AgrotaPowerBi\back-agrota-powerbi\mcp-client-agrota\venv\Lib\site-packages\langchain_classic/memory/utils.pyget_prompt_input_keyr      sk     S[[334O6F4O4OPPQQ
""?,=??ooQ    N)typingr   dictstrr
   r    r   r   <module>r      sW          c3h  49  QT            r   